Bwari Council chair solicits NDPHC’s intervention on rural electrification

The Chairman of Bwari Area council, Hon (Dr) John Shekwogaza Gabaya, has appealed to the Niger Delta Power Holdings Company Ltd (NDPHC) for assistance in the construction of a dedicated electricity distribution infrastructure at Kubwa building materials market, industrial park and other major markets and satellite towns in the FCT.

Speaking Wednesday in Abuja, during a courtesy visit to NDPHC, Gabaya, who was represented by the Vice Chairman of the council, Hon Aminu Musa Gumel, said that provision of electricity in different parts of the council will encourage economic development and increase in employment of FCT residents.

He said the aim of the visit was to express the council’s profound gratitude to NDPHC for the electrification project it carried out in some parts of the council, specifically the injection projects done at Kubwa and Dutse Alhaji, respectively.

He also requested for the assistance of NDPHC in the construction of a dedicated electricity distribution infrastructure at Kubwa building materials market, industrial park and other major markets and satellite towns such as Bwari, Dawaki, Mpape and Dei Dei.

Responding, the Executive Director of NDPHC, Engineer Ife Oyedele, assured that his organization will do everything possible to achieve the aim of the delegation, promising that NDPHC’s engineers will visit the sites next week.

He also commended the administration of Gabaya on its developmental strides since assumption of office as Bwari area council chairman.

On his part, the Head of Admin of the Council, Mr Mathew Okpeku, assured the NDPHC that projects in the council will be protected.
